Arborvitae Pruning in Ventura County, CA
Arborvitae pruning services involve carefully trimming and shaping arborvitae shrubs to maintain their health, appearance, and desired size. This service covers a variety of projects, including thinning overgrown branches, reducing height or width, and restoring the natural form of the plants. Proper pruning can help prevent disease, improve airflow, and encourage denser foliage, making it a valuable part of landscape maintenance for homeowners seeking to enhance their property's curb appeal.
Homeowners typically request arborvitae pruning when their shrubs become too dense, uneven, or overgrown, or when they want to achieve a specific aesthetic shape. Before requesting pruning services, property owners should consider the overall health of the plants, the desired size and shape, and any specific areas of concern, such as crossing branches or deadwood. Clear communication about these goals can help ensure the pruning work meets expectations and supports the long-term vitality of the arborvitae.

Arborvitae Pruning Questions
What is arborvitae pruning? Arborvitae pruning involves trimming and shaping the evergreen shrubs to maintain their health and appearance.
When is the best time to prune arborvitae? The ideal time for pruning is during late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
Why is pruning important for arborvitae? Proper pruning helps prevent overgrowth, improves air circulation, and promotes dense, healthy foliage.
What types of pruning projects are common? Common projects include thinning out overgrown branches, shaping for aesthetic appeal, and removing dead or damaged foliage.
